Using the old script I regulary had the problem, that after resuming from suspend (or hibernate) the wifi would just break. The only way to fix it was to restart network manager, or disable it in the GNOME network settings. I am not a 100% sure *why*, but this change greatly improved the wifi stability after resume. I am running this for like 5 days now and didn't see the wifi breaking once. I suppose, that `modprobe` vs `modprobe -i` is what makes the difference.
